Ingredients of Cajun Shrimp Etouffe

  1. Prepare 2 tbsp of butter, oil, or bacon fat if you're going true southern classic.
  2. You need 1/4 of onion, chopped.
  3. You need 1/4 cup of celery, chopped.
  4. Prepare 1/2 of bell pepper, diced.
  5. You need 2 clove of garlic, finely chopped.
  6. It's 1 of jalapeño, finely chopped.
  7. Prepare 1 1/2 cup of vegetable broth.
  8. You need 1 of tomato, diced.
  9. It's 1 of green onion, finely chopped.
  10. Prepare 1 1/2 cup of kidney beans.
  11. It's 1/2 tsp of hot sauce.
  12. You need 1/2 lb of shrimp, peeled and deviened.
  13. It's of cajun seasoning.
  14. It's of cayenne pepper.
  15. It's 2 tbsp of flour.

Cajun Shrimp Etouffe instructions

  1. Season shrimp with salt, pepper, and cajun seasoning..
  2. Heat butter in skillet until slightly bubbly. Add the onions, celery, bell pepper, garlic, and jalapeño. Cook until onions are translucent..
  3. Whisk in the flour and stir in for about 3-5 minutes to make a blond roux..
  4. Add in a small amount of vegetable stock and stir in to make a thick paste. Gradually add the remaining stock in small portions and stir continuously to ensure no clumps. Bring to a boil and then lower to a simmer. You may need to add a bit more vegetable stock, you want the end result to be similar to a thick gravy..
  5. Add the tomatoes, kidney beans, hot sauce, salt, pepper, and cayenne. Cover partially and let simmer for about 20 minutes..
  6. Add in the shrimp and green onions and cook another 10 minutes or until cooked through..
  7. Adjust seasoning to taste and serve with rice..
